How AI Animation Works
At its core, AI animation often builds upon existing image generation techniques. One common approach involves taking a static AI-generated image and using another AI model to infer motion. This can be achieved through various methods:
- Motion Transfer: This technique analyzes existing video footage to extract motion patterns, which are then applied to a static image. Imagine taking a dancer's movements and applying them to a character you've generated.
- Frame Interpolation: AI models can predict intermediate frames between two keyframes, creating smoother transitions and more fluid animation. This is akin to traditional animation where artists draw the "in-between" frames.
- Generative Animation: More advanced models can generate entire sequences of frames from a text prompt or a starting image, effectively creating animation from scratch. These models learn the physics and dynamics of motion from vast datasets of videos.
The complexity and quality of the resulting animation depend heavily on the underlying AI model, the training data, and the user's input. Early iterations might exhibit some artifacts or unnatural movements, but the technology is rapidly advancing.

Navigating the Tools and Techniques
The ecosystem of AI animation tools is rapidly expanding. While specific platforms and software are constantly evolving, several key types of tools are available:
- Image-to-Video Tools: These platforms take a static image (often AI-generated) and allow users to apply motion parameters, camera movements, or even specific animated elements. RunwayML's Gen-1 and Gen-2 are prime examples of this category.
- Text-to-Video Tools: These are the most ambitious, aiming to generate entire video sequences directly from text prompts. While still in their early stages, models like Pika Labs and Stability AI's Stable Video Diffusion are showing remarkable progress.
- Animation Augmentation Tools: These tools integrate with existing animation workflows, using AI to automate tasks like rotoscoping, in-betweening, or even generating background elements.
When exploring these tools, it's important to understand their strengths and limitations. Some excel at subtle character animation, while others are better suited for abstract visual effects or landscape animations. Experimentation is key.
Prompt Engineering for Animation
Just as with image generation, effective prompt engineering is crucial for achieving desired results in AI animation. However, animation introduces new variables to consider:
- Motion Description: Clearly describe the type of movement you want. Instead of "a person walking," try "a person walking briskly towards the camera, with their arms swinging naturally."
- Camera Movement: Specify camera actions like "zoom in," "pan left," "dolly out," or "static shot."
- Style and Aesthetics: Maintain consistency with the original image's style. Use terms like "cinematic lighting," "anime style," "watercolor effect," or "photorealistic."
- Duration and Looping: Indicate if the animation should loop or have a specific duration.
Crafting effective prompts often involves a process of trial and error. Understanding how the specific AI model interprets motion cues is part of the learning curve.
Challenges and the Future of AI Animation
Despite the rapid advancements, AI animation still faces challenges:
- Control and Predictability: Achieving precise control over character actions, physics, and narrative flow can be difficult. AI models can sometimes produce unexpected or nonsensical results.
- Consistency: Maintaining visual consistency across longer sequences, especially regarding character appearance and lighting, remains a hurdle.
- Computational Resources: Generating high-quality animations requires significant processing power, which can be a barrier for individuals without access to powerful hardware or cloud services.
- Ethical Considerations: As with all AI-generated content, questions surrounding copyright, ownership, and the potential for misuse (e.g., deepfakes) are paramount.
However, the trajectory is undeniably upward. We can anticipate several key developments in the near future:
- Improved Realism and Coherence: AI models will become better at generating physically accurate and visually coherent animations, reducing artifacts and unnatural movements.
- Enhanced User Control: Tools will offer more granular control over animation parameters, allowing artists to fine-tune movements, timing, and character performance.
- Integration with 3D Workflows: AI animation techniques will likely be integrated more seamlessly into existing 3D modeling and animation software, bridging the gap between 2D and 3D creation.
- Real-time Animation: The possibility of real-time AI animation, where changes are reflected instantly, could revolutionize interactive experiences and live performances.
